Gram panchayat finances, 2024–25

XV Finance Commission grant for Upala panchayat, Rajpur zila parishad. These are the panchayat's own accounts, not this village's: where a panchayat holds several villages, the money covers all of them, and where a village spans several panchayats only this one's return appears.

Opening balance
₹31.20 lakh
Received from state (auto-transfer)
₹9.23 lakh
Received directly
₹3.87 lakh
Spent
₹15.06 lakh
Unspent at year end
₹29.24 lakh
Untied (basic grant)
opened ₹3.89 lakh · received ₹3.69 lakh · spent ₹3.28 lakh · left ₹4.30 lakh
Tied (earmarked)
opened ₹27.31 lakh · received ₹5.54 lakh · spent ₹11.78 lakh · left ₹24.94 lakh

Source: eGramSwaraj, as reported by the panchayat. Untied and tied together make up the totals above.
